Acrolein
Product Description
| Product | Acrolein |
| CAS | 107-02-8 |
| Formula | C3H4O |

Typical Product Specifications
| Molecular weight | 56.06 |
| EINECS | 203-453-4 |
| InChI | 1S/C3H4O/c1-2-3-4/h2-3H,1H2 |
| Vapor Density | 1.94 |
| Water solubility | Soluble. 21.25 g/100 mL |
| Stability | Stable, but very readily polymerizes. May have ca. 0.1% hydroquinone added as stabilizer. Flammable. Incompatible with oxidizing agents, reducing agents, oxygen, a variety of other chemicals, light. Very reactive with a wide variety of chemicals |
| Merck | 14,128 |
| Storage Temperature | 2-8°C |
| Flash Point | -2 °F |
| Refractive Index | 1.403 |
| Vapor Pressure | 4.05 psi ( 20 °C) |
| Density | 0.839 g/mL at 25 °C |
| Boiling Point | 53 °C |
| Melting Point | -87 °C |
| Notes | Acrolein uses and applications include: Bactericidealgicide for control of bacteria in oil fields, weeds in agriculture irrigation systems and canals; aquatic biocide; laboratory reagent; manufacturing of perfumes and pharmaceuticals; intermediate for synthetic glycerol, polyurethane and polyester resins, methionine; warning agent in gases; crosslinking agent for cellulose fibers; etherification agent for food starch; solvent; hydrogen sulfide scavenger for oil and gas production systems; slimicide in food-contact paperpaperboard |
| Class | Toxic Release Inventory (TRI) Chemicals, Solvent |
| Function | Intermediates, Biocide |
| Industry | Pharmaceutical |
